Responsible for stewarding and administering vendor contracts and/or orders to ensure uninterrupted goods/service delivery to buyers and compliance with controls. Responsible for researching and analyzing existing contracts and making recommendations on various issues. Monitors and manages contract expiration dates. Works with moderate work direction and is skilled and knowledgeable to the position.
KEY REPONSIBILITIES
Create and amend Service Requests for Production Operations contract services providers that exist on Company’s SAP system.
Create Service Entries for Production Operations contract agreements existing on Company’s SAP system.
Liaise with Contractor Representatives on a daily basis to address issues that may arise from the placement and amendment of purchase orders and the payment of invoices for work executed against those purchase orders.
Provide contract status reports to management for review.
Ensure effective contract administration through records management, advice and compliance with procurement, controls, oi and business requirements.
Provide support to Accounts Payable as required.
Coordinate with field personnel and confirm that Contractor performance evaluations (on-going or end-of-service) results are captured for future contract consideration.
Work with Contract Advisor and Representatives to identify performance and efficiency improvement opportunities in contracts.
Work closely with Procurement on contract renewal, contract award, contract resolutions and contract follow-up action items.
